The hostel is situated in the centre of Barcelona, just minutes from Las Ramblas and the Old Town. And we're open 24 hours! We are 2 minutes walk to the metro / bus stop, offering easy access to all tourist attractions including the Sagrada Familia, Park Guell, Casa Batlló, La Padrera, Montjuic (from which you can enjoy the panoramic views of Barcelona, or just chill out in the magical bar at the Migdia lookout!), and of course the beach! We are also a stone's throw from some of the coolest clubs in Barcelona!
From the metro stop Paral. lel (2 minutes’ walk):
Exit the metro following the signs for ‘Paral.lel’. Walk behind the Apolo Theatre along the street Nou de la Rambla for one block until you reach the street Vila I Vila. Turn left and immediately right again into Lafont Street. We're number 8 (on the right)
From the airport:
Take line 10 (Cercanías) to ‘Sants’ station (Approximately 30 mins). Change to the metro – line 3 (green) in the direction ‘Trinitat Nova’ and get off in Paral.lel. You’re just 2 minutes’’ walk from the hostel (see above).
Tip: You can buy a 'T10' which can be used on the bus and metro.
From the wharf:
Take bus number 20 at the World Trade Centre, direction ‘Pla del congres’, It’s just 2 stops to the Apolo Theatre. Then you’re just 2 minutes’’ walk from the hostel (see above).
From the main train station (Estacion de Sants):
Take line 3 (green), direction ‘Trinitat Nova’ and get off in Paral.lel. Exit the metro following the signs for ‘Paral.lel’. Then you're just 2 minutes’’ walk from the hostel (see above).
From France Station (Estacion de França):
Take bus number 64 in ‘Pla de Palau’, direction ‘Pedralbes’. Get off at the Apolo Theatre. Then you're just 2 minutes’’ walk to the hostel (see above)!
From the main bus stop (Estacion del Nord):
Take the metro, line 1 (red), to Universitat. Change to the purple line and get off in Paral.lel. Then you're just 2 minutes’ walk to the hostel (see above).
